SEE ALSO: What is Apple Intelligence?It comes with an 18W adapter and 3.3-foot Type-C cable and will fully charge your devices in around 3.5 hours. Your iPhone will get up to 10W of fast wireless charging, and if you're an overnight charger, don't worry. Once it’s fully charged, the dock automatically switches to a protective trickle mode to prevent overcharging.
A soft blue light indicates charging, which will go off if magnetic or metal objects, like credit cards, are detected.
The charging dock is compatible with a wide range of Apple devices, including the latest iPhone and Apple Watch models, except the Apple Watch Series 10.
